Resumo: | This research addresses the normative protection of adolescents in the face of the use of crossmedia strategies on the TikTok and Telegram platforms, which are employed as tools for disseminating neo-Nazi content. The study proposes a comparative analysis of the measures adopted in Germany and Brazil. While neo-Nazi hate speech, until recently, did not seem to generate significant concern among Brazilian authorities, in Germany, due to its historical background, it is a highly sensitive issue that has been regulated by specific norms for many years, focusing on the prevention and punishment of those responsible for its propagation. Given the rise of such discourse in Brazil and the consequent concern about adolescent development, this study questions to what extent the country adopts actions similar to those of Germany and whether it has effective legal mechanisms to protect adolescents from crossmedia strategies used to spread extremist ideologies on these digital platforms. Based on a hypothetical-deductive approach, the research investigates the legal protection of adolescents against the use of these strategies for disseminating neo-Nazi content, with an emphasis on the TikTok and Telegram platforms, from a comparative perspective between Brazil and Germany. The comparative study method was employed to analyze the similarities and differences between the Brazilian and German legal frameworks regarding the regulation and combat of cross-media strategies used by extremist groups. Additionally, bibliographic research and the technique of direct, systematic, and non-participant observation were used to examine the dissemination of such discourse on these respective social networks. The results highlight the plurality of meanings that digital platforms attribute to the narratives disseminated in the virtual environment, as well as the diversity of strategies adopted by extremist groups to spread neo- Nazi content, often circumventing the parameters established by state surveillance. In light of this scenario, it becomes evident that protecting adolescents in digital environments requires the continuous improvement of regulations and oversight mechanisms. The comparative analysis between Brazil and Germany shows that while the European country already has a consolidated legal structure to curb neo-Nazi hate speech, Brazil still faces challenges in implementing effective measures. The dissemination of content through cross-media strategies increases teenagers' vulnerability, exposing them to extremist discourse without adequate defense mechanisms. Given this, a more robust regulatory framework and public policies aimed at their protection have become urgent. In addition to state regulation, it is essential for digital platforms to take greater responsibility in identifying and removing harmful content. Social awareness and the strengthening of digital education are also fundamental in creating a safer environment, preventing teenagers' exposure and recruitment by extremist groups that exploit gaps in the regulation and oversight of digital spaces. |

O estudo propõe uma análise comparativa das medidas adotadas na Alemanha e no Brasil. Enquanto o discurso de ódio neonazista, até recentemente, parecia não despertar grande preocupação por parte das autoridades brasileiras, na Alemanha, devido ao seu histórico, trata-se de um tema altamente sensível, regulamentado por normativas específicas há vários anos, com foco na prevenção e punição dos responsáveis por sua propagação. Diante do crescimento desses discursos no Brasil e da consequente preocupação com a formação dos adolescentes, questiona-se em que medida o país adota ações similares às da Alemanha e se dispõe de mecanismos jurídicos eficazes para protegê-los das estratégias de mídias cruzadas utilizadas para a disseminação de ideologias extremistas nessas plataformas digitais. A pesquisa, fundamentada em uma abordagem hipotético-dedutiva, investiga a proteção jurídica dos adolescentes frente ao uso dessas estratégias para a divulgação de conteúdos neonazistas, com ênfase nas plataformas TikTok e Telegram, a partir de uma perspectiva comparativa entre Brasil e Alemanha. O método de estudo comparado foi empregado para analisar as semelhanças e diferenças entre os ordenamentos jurídicos brasileiro e alemão no que tange à regulamentação e ao combate ao uso de mídias cruzadas por grupos extremistas. Além disso, foram utilizadas a técnica de pesquisa bibliográfica e a técnica de observação direta, sistemática e não participante para examinar a disseminação desses discursos nas respectivas redes sociais. Os resultados evidenciam a pluralidade de sentidos que as plataformas digitais conferem às narrativas disseminadas no ambiente virtual, bem como a diversidade de estratégias adotadas por grupos extremistas para veicular conteúdos neonazistas, frequentemente contornando os parâmetros estabelecidos pela vigilância estatal. Diante desse cenário, torna-se evidente que a proteção dos adolescentes em ambientes digitais exige um aprimoramento contínuo das normativas e dos mecanismos de fiscalização. A análise comparativa entre Brasil e Alemanha demonstra que, enquanto o país europeu já dispõe de uma estrutura jurídica consolidada para coibir discursos de ódio neonazistas, o Brasil ainda enfrenta desafios na implementação de medidas eficazes. A disseminação de conteúdos por mídias cruzadas aumenta a vulnerabilidade dos adolescentes, expondo-os a discursos extremistas sem mecanismos adequados de defesa. Diante disso, torna-se urgente um arcabouço normativo mais robusto e políticas públicas voltadas à sua proteção. Além da regulação estatal, é essencial que as plataformas digitais assumam maior responsabilidade na identificação e remoção de conteúdos nocivos.
